a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Michael Paquier <michael@paquier.xyz>2023-06-29 08:05:06 +0900
committerMichael Paquier <michael@paquier.xyz>2023-06-29 08:05:06 +0900
commita757e16b7e7c20a89f9fc6269b63ddbc06f7a785 (patch)
tree1c9f5b07aea055dff68fb4c5b758880d00f372a8
parent7aa17b498b6349954e9386dbbe06db9959bf9d26 (diff)
downloadpostgresql-a757e16b7e7c20a89f9fc6269b63ddbc06f7a785.tar.gz
postgresql-a757e16b7e7c20a89f9fc6269b63ddbc06f7a785.zip
pg_stat_statements: Fix incorrect comment with entry resets
Oversight in 6b4d23f. Author: Japin Li, Richard Guo Discussion: https://postgr.es/m/MEYP282MB1669FC91C764E277821936D3B624A@MEYP282MB1669.AUSP282.PROD.OUTLOOK.COM Backpatch-through: 14
-rw-r--r--contrib/pg_stat_statements/pg_stat_statements.c4
1 files changed, 1 insertions, 3 deletions
diff --git a/contrib/pg_stat_statements/pg_stat_statements.c b/contrib/pg_stat_statements/pg_stat_statements.c
index 518ddfef2ab..29352376d65 100644
--- a/contrib/pg_stat_statements/pg_stat_statements.c
+++ b/contrib/pg_stat_statements/pg_stat_statements.c
@@ -2558,10 +2558,8 @@ entry_reset(Oid userid, Oid dbid, uint64 queryid)
if (entry) /* found */
num_remove++;
- /* Also remove entries for top level statements */
+ /* Also remove the top-level entry if it exists. */
key.toplevel = true;
-
- /* Remove the key if exists */
entry = (pgssEntry *) hash_search(pgss_hash, &key, HASH_REMOVE, NULL);
if (entry) /* found */
num_remove++;